Building a Diversified Cryptocurrency Investment Portfolio from Scratch
Creating a well-rounded cryptocurrency investment portfolio is essential for managing risk and maximizing potential returns. With numerous coins and tokens available in the market, it’s vital to diversify your holdings to avoid overexposure to any single asset. A balanced portfolio will typically consist of different types of assets, each serving a unique purpose in the investment strategy. Start by evaluating your risk tolerance, time horizon, and overall financial goals before diving in.
The key to a successful portfolio lies in understanding the different types of cryptocurrencies and their role in your investment strategy. From large-cap coins like Bitcoin and Ethereum to smaller, high-risk altcoins, there is a broad spectrum of assets to consider. Carefully choose assets that align with your long-term vision and risk profile, and make sure to adjust your portfolio as the market evolves.
Key Steps to Build Your Portfolio
- Research the Market: Begin by learning about the various cryptocurrencies available. Understand their use cases, technology, market cap, and the team behind each project. This will help you make informed decisions about where to invest.
- Allocate Wisely: Decide how much of your capital you want to allocate to different types of assets. For example, you might decide to allocate 50% of your funds to more stable coins like Bitcoin, 30% to promising altcoins, and 20% to emerging tokens with high growth potential.
- Regularly Rebalance: The crypto market is volatile. Review your portfolio every 3-6 months to ensure your allocation still aligns with your goals and adjust as needed.
Different Types of Cryptocurrencies
Type | Example | Risk Level |
---|---|---|
Large-Cap Coins | Bitcoin, Ethereum | Low |
Mid-Cap Coins | Chainlink, Polkadot | Medium |
Small-Cap Coins | Shiba Inu, SafeMoon | High |
Diversifying across multiple crypto assets reduces the risk of significant losses due to volatility in any one asset. While larger, established coins offer stability, smaller coins may offer higher growth potential at the cost of increased risk.

Why Building Multiple Income Streams Matters
Cryptocurrency has become a powerful tool for diversifying income sources. With the volatility of traditional markets, investing in digital assets offers a unique opportunity to earn from various avenues. Whether it's trading, staking, or participating in decentralized finance (DeFi), each of these methods provides an additional layer of security against economic fluctuations.
Relying on a single income source is increasingly risky, especially in the fast-paced crypto space. By creating multiple income streams, investors can reduce their exposure to market fluctuations and grow their wealth more effectively over time. Below are several strategies for integrating cryptocurrency into a well-rounded investment portfolio.
Key Strategies for Multiple Crypto Income Streams
- Staking: Earning passive income by locking up your cryptocurrency to support network operations.
- Yield Farming: Providing liquidity to decentralized exchanges or protocols in exchange for interest or tokens.
- Mining: Using computational power to solve complex algorithms and earn cryptocurrency rewards.
- Trading: Actively buying and selling digital assets to profit from price fluctuations.

Smart Strategies to Manage Debt for Financial Freedom
As the financial landscape evolves, one of the most crucial aspects of gaining long-term wealth is learning how to manage and reduce your debt. Whether you are a seasoned investor or just starting to explore cryptocurrencies, there are specific tactics that can help you free yourself from the financial burden of high-interest debts. In particular, smart debt management not only improves your credit score but also opens doors to better investment opportunities.
While focusing on paying off traditional debts, the rise of digital currencies has brought new ways to plan your financial future. With careful strategies, you can leverage crypto investments alongside traditional methods to accelerate debt repayment. Below are some techniques to help you reduce debt in a more structured way.
Effective Methods for Debt Reduction
- Prioritize High-Interest Debt: Begin by paying off the debt with the highest interest rate. This will save you money in the long term, especially if you have credit card balances or payday loans.
- Debt Consolidation: Combine multiple high-interest debts into one with a lower interest rate. This can simplify payments and potentially reduce the amount you pay each month.
- Use Crypto as a Payment Strategy: Some investors have leveraged their cryptocurrency holdings to pay off traditional debts, particularly by cashing out at times of market high. Ensure you are making strategic decisions to avoid unnecessary tax burdens.
Pro Tip: When using crypto to repay debt, keep in mind that volatility in the market can impact your overall savings. Consider consulting a financial advisor before making these moves.

Using Technology and Tools to Monitor Your Crypto Investments
In today's fast-evolving financial landscape, tracking your cryptocurrency investments is more important than ever. With the volatility and rapid changes in the market, utilizing technology is essential to stay informed and make well-informed decisions. Various apps and platforms allow users to track their portfolios in real-time, ensuring they can respond quickly to market shifts.
One of the most effective ways to stay on top of your crypto investments is by using specialized tracking tools and apps designed for the crypto market. These platforms provide real-time data on price changes, portfolio performance, and historical trends. By leveraging these tools, investors can set up alerts, visualize their portfolios, and make adjustments based on detailed insights into their holdings.
Tools for Tracking Your Crypto Investments
- Portfolio Trackers: Apps like CoinStats and Blockfolio allow you to track your crypto holdings, monitor price changes, and analyze your portfolio performance.
- Price Alerts: Setting up custom price alerts through platforms like Binance or Kraken can help you react quickly to significant price movements.
- Blockchain Analytics: Tools like Glassnode and CryptoQuant provide in-depth insights into blockchain data, helping you understand market trends and investor behavior.
To better manage your investment, regularly reviewing reports and data analysis is crucial. Many of these platforms offer integration with major exchanges, simplifying the process of consolidating your portfolio data into one accessible location.
Effective tracking is a proactive approach to protecting and growing your crypto assets. It ensures you never miss key market opportunities.
